What Green Climate Fund do we want for the Pacific? Practical Recommendations for Reform and Capacity Support

Description:
Global climate funds have faced much criticism for failing to deliver fast and flexibility enough to match the urgency of the climate crisis, especially for the world's most climate vulnerable countries. In the Pacific region, access to climate finance is a clear priority of leaders and the need for easier access and greater quantities of funds flowing to the region has consistently been raised at both regional and international fora.
